Output 72f279664216f5a914ce2e3af11440e5979d41d2e4e94ac1b229640cc371882f:0

value
702752292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21debb50f39f2cf34355c53191929a07d641998 OP_EQUAL
address
3NJcUpsvYymFJZ6TeKuCLXKKNeDe9yB9a8
transaction
72f279664216f5a914ce2e3af11440e5979d41d2e4e94ac1b229640cc371882f
spent
true